Display: 5.7in AMOLED, 2560x1440 at 515ppi Processor: Octa-core Snapdragon 810 v2.1 (four 2GHz cores and four 1.5GHz cores) Operating system: Android 6.0 Marshmallow RAM: 3GB Storage: 32GB/64GB/128GB, non-expandable Cameras: 12.3MP rear, 8MP front Dimensi...
Originally, Nexus phones stood out for being excellent value at a price that was low, but not the lowest. They weren't an alternative to flagship phones, but they had the advantage of running stock Android and getting the next version more quickly. The 6P...
